Endless trouble for Mbappé, PSG responds with 98 million euro lawsuit

It seems that Kylian Mbappé is not enjoying peace even after his long-awaited transfer to Real Madrid. His departure from Paris Saint-Germain, which on paper seemed orderly and drama-free, has exploded into a legal battle that is taking on ever greater proportions.

After winning an initial court battle – where he was awarded around €55m in unpaid wages and bonuses from PSG – Mbappé is now facing a strong counterattack from the French club.

PSG has asked for the seizure of the sum ordered by the court in April to be stopped and has filed a new lawsuit, demanding 98 million euros from the striker. According to the club's lawyer, Renaud Semerdjian, this amount represents "damages caused by Mbappé's delaying tactics", which they say have negatively affected the club's finances and stability.
